Women’s Scarves are Seen as Fashion Chameleons

Women’s scarves are some of the most commonly used accessories in many different countries. Fashion scarves are made using many different types of fabrics and come in a variety of different sizes as well as shapes. Many people think of a scarf as a rectangular piece of material but there are so many different options being sold.

In addition to the common square and rectangular shaped scarves, they can also be found in triangular and round shapes. Some of the more fashionable women’s scarves can be found with stunning hand painting for decoration. They can be found with fringes, beads, and metallic threads as embellishments.

Women are able to select a scarf made of delicate silk to wear with a tailored suit, but they can also choose inexpensive cotton scarves to wear with almost any outfit. As a fashion accessory these items are at the top the list due to their versatility and people’s imaginations. Let’s take a quick look at the many ways a scarf can be used by today’s women.

Scarves Being Used As Belts

One of the popular ways to accessorize your outfit with a scarf is by using it as a belt. Almost any scarf can be transformed into a belt with a little imagination. If you are wearing jeans you can thread the fabric through the belt loops of the pants and then tie it in a simple knot. A double loop is and easy way to secure the ends of the scarf together. Women’s scarves that are decorated with fringe or beading at each end make wonderful belts. If you are wearing a dress or skirt, why not play up your waist and femininity by tying a scarf around your middle.

Scarves as Jewelry

Using a scarf in the place of jewelry will create a unique look that is slightly bohemian. Placing a small scarf around your wrist, ankle, upper arm or neck is a great way to add some instant drama. Large scarves don’t work well for the look. You want to use some of the attractive smaller scarves that are easy to find. To pull off this look you will need to twist the fabric into a rope before doubling it over and tying it with a simple knot.

Scarves Being Used As HeadWear

Women’s scarves look great tied around the head and some people place them on top of their heads as a covering while attending different cultural or religious gatherings. Tying the scarf is easy to do by securing the ends of the scarf under their chin or at the back of their neck. The technique that is used to turn scarves into turbans is slightly complicated but can be accomplished with some determination and practice. Hardly a day will go by without seeing someone wearing a scarf on their head.

Scarves Being Used As Cover-Ups

Scarves are also used as swim suit cover ups. Go to any beach and you will see scarves in action everywhere. They are used as fashionable skirts, halter tops and sarongs. The lightweight fabric that is used to make scarves provides just the right of coverage.

Scarves As Top Fashion Accessories

Even top designers love to use women’s scarves to highlight many of their garments. The scarf might be placed around the neck of a dress or jacket, or it may just be folded and pinned onto the collar or front of the item. Some scarves are used for the contrast and color that they add to an outfit. A scarf has many uses in the world of fashion, and thankfully there are still many more that are yet to be discovered.
